Rathbeagh
Archaeological site
Rathbeagh is a townland and hill on the River Nore in the parish of Lisdowney near Ballyragget, County Kilkenny, Ireland. The Irish language name is Rath Beithigh, meaning "rath of the birch trees". Rathbeagh is situated 2 km south of Grangemaccomb Church (ruin).

Durrow
Town
Photo: Peter Clarke, CC BY 3.0.
Durrow is a village located in south-east County Laois, Ireland. Bypassed by the M8 motorway on 28 May 2010, the village is located on the R639 road at its junction with the N77. Durrow is situated 9 km north of Grangemaccomb Church (ruin).
